Two corporations have carried out Russia’s first transactions with digital monetary property as outlined by the nation’s present laws. The deal concerned the tokenization of debt issued by a 3rd celebration and its subsequent acquisition.
Russian Corporations Conduct Difficulty and Placement of Digital Monetary Belongings
VTB Factoring, a subsidiary of Russian majority state-owned Vneshtorgbank (VTB), and the fintech agency Lighthouse have introduced the primary transactions for the issuance and placement of digital monetary property (DFAs). The latter is a broad authorized time period in Russian regulation that encompasses numerous kinds of digital property, together with cryptocurrencies, till devoted laws is adopted.
As a part of the deal, business debt from an unidentified issuer was first tokenized on the platform of Lighthouse, a registered “data system operator” licensed to concern and transact with DFAs, after which VTB Factoring purchased the digital property, the businesses detailed in a press launch.
By working with debt in the type of DFAs, the events are in a position to cut back the time essential to obtain financing, whereas additionally benefiting from comparatively low transaction prices, the RBC Crypto information outlet defined in a report. This lowers the general prices for the issuing entity. Anton Musatov, CEO of VTB Factoring, elaborated:
In distinction with the usual factoring process, the consumer doesn’t have to conclude a service contract to assign business debt. It’s sufficient for the issuer to concern a DFA and [obtain] the issue’s consent to buy it.
The information of the profitable DFA operation comes after in early June, Lighthouse and Tinkoff Enterprise, the e-commerce division of the Russian neobank Tinkoff, introduced the institution of a platform to facilitate digital asset transactions. It’ll enable giant and medium-sized companies to lift funds utilizing blockchain know-how.
Later in the month, deputy chairman of the administration board of Sberbank Anatoly Popov unveiled that the primary DFA deal on a platform developed by Russia’s largest financial institution will happen inside a month. Also referred to as Sber, the state-controlled monetary establishment accounts for a few third of all financial institution property in Russia and can be a registered data system operator licensed to concern digital monetary property.
The developments in the DFA area come as Russian authorities are working to develop the nation’s regulatory framework to extra comprehensively regulate decentralized digital property corresponding to bitcoin as they’re solely partially coated by the present regulation “On Digital Monetary Belongings.” A brand new invoice “On Digital Forex,” designed to attain that, needs to be reviewed by Russian lawmakers in September.
